Figure 1. Structural organization of IL-1 family member and their receptors.

Figure 1

A) Subfamilies of IL-1 ligands, grouped by structural similarity. The consensus sequence (AXD), located 9 amino-acids after the cleavage site is shown. B) IL-1 receptors and their cognate agonists and antagonists. The ILR subfamily is composed by receptors and accessory proteins (AcPs) for the cytokines of the IL-1 family. A novel nomenclature of ILRs has been recently proposed and it is as follows: IL-1R1 (IL-1RI), IL-1R2 (IL-1RII), IL-1R3 (IL-1RAcP), IL-1R4 (ST2), IL-1R5 (IL-18Rα), IL-1R6 (IL-1Rrp2, IL-36R), IL-1R7 (IL-18Rβ), IL-1R8 (also known as TIR8 or SIGIRR), IL-1R9 (TIGIRR- 2), IL-1R10 (TIGIRR-1).
